ALLIED CHEMICAL CORP. v. EUBANKS INDUSTRIES, INC.

No. 62-637.

155 So.2d 740 (1963)

ALLIED CHEMICAL CORPORATION, a New York corporation, Appellant, v. EUBANKS INDUSTRIES, INC., a Florida corporation,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ida. Third District.

August 20, 1963.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Dixon, DeJarnette, Bradford, Williams, McKay & Kimbrell, Miami, for appellant.

Smathers & Thompson and David S. Batcheller, Miami, for appellee.

Before CARROLL, PEARSON, TILLMAN, and HENDRY, JJ.


PEARSON, TILLMAN, Chief Judge.

This is an appeal from an order granting a new trial. The order set forth the following ground:
